Jo stands up to Andy
Andy's temper flares up when Jo refuses to discuss having babies with him. Grabbing her shoulder, Andy is taken aback when Jo wrestles free from his grasp and calls him a wife-beating monster.

Ordering her husband out of the house, Andy gets drunk and a worried Daz encourages his brother to patch things up with Jo.

However, the family are worried later when Andy doesn't return home and his mobile is switched off. Has Andy gone for good?

Elsewhere, Brenda implores Bob to seek help from Jamie in the midst of spiralling pressure at the café and Post Office. However, on arriving at the B&B, Bob falters and fails to ask his son for the assistance he so badly needs. How long can Bob continue as a lone ranger?

Meanwhile, Laurel is mortified to discover that Doug spent the night with Bonnie. Though initially indignant, Doug soon grows weary of his companion and asks to cool things down.

However, the overbearing Bonnie insists on accompanying Doug back to the vicarage where they are met by Ashley. Sensing Doug's discomfort, Ashley states that certain ground rules stand in a house of God and Bonnie is less than thrilled about an alcohol and sex-free residence. Bonnie leaves for good, but Doug's problems are far from over.
